Qualifications
Ayşe Sokullu, MD, worked as a general pediatrician at the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it of Metropolitan Florence Nightingale Hospital between 1998 and 2005. Sokullu, MD, who started to work at Anadolu Medical Center in June 2005, served as pediatrician in charge of the Neonatal Intensive Care Unit until December 2010. Sokullu who, in the meantime, took active part in the Baby-Friendly Hospital certification efforts, is still attending nurse trainings. Also a member of the Patient Safety Committee, Sokullu, MD, has been undertaking patient follow-up at the central and satellite pediatric outpatient clinics of Anadolu Medical Center for 10 years.
